Study Summary
The study will evaluate the safety and efficacy of gene therapy in boys with DMD. It is a randomized, double-blind, placebo-controlled study with two thirds of participants assigned to gene therapy. The one third of participants who are randomized to the placebo arm will have an opportunity for treatment with gene therapy at the beginning of the second year.
Primary Outcome
The NSAA was a 17-item test that graded performance of various functional skills using the following scale: 0 (unable to achieve independently), 1 (modified method but achieves goal independent of physical assistance from another), and 2 ("normal"- no obvious modification of activity). Total score was calculated as the sum of all 17 individual item responses and ranged from 0 (worst) to 34 (fully independent function) with higher scores indicating better function.
